Description
A delightful dish combining savory chicken breasts with sweet and tangy cranberries and oranges, perfect for weekday dinners or special occasions.
Ingredients
Scale
- 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
- 1 cup cranberry sauce
- 1/2 cup orange juice
- 1 tablespoon soy sauce
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Zest of one orange
- Fresh cranberries for garnish (optional)
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
- In a bowl, mix together the cranberry sauce, orange juice, soy sauce, and orange zest until well combined.
- Season the chicken breasts with salt and pepper and place them in a baking dish. Pour the cranberry-orange mixture over the chicken and drizzle with olive oil.
- Bake for 25-30 minutes or until the chicken reaches an internal temperature of 165°F (74°C).
- Remove from the oven and let it rest for a few minutes. Serve with fresh cranberries as a garnish if desired.
Notes
For added flavor, marinate the chicken in the cranberry-orange sauce for an hour before baking. Consider using homemade cranberry sauce for a fresher taste.
